The new year means a new practice area. Justin completed his extensive training to become a mediator! Last year, he travelled to California where he received training from the nationally-recognized Straus Institute for Dispute Resolution at Pepperdine University. Following the completion of his training, Justin has been named to the mediation panels of the U.S. Bankruptcy Court for the Western District of Washington and the King County Small Claims Court. Justin, a skilled problem-solver and a calming force in disputes, has extensive knowledge in many civil litigation practice areas, which comes in handy for resolving the parties’ issues during mediation.
